Driving Towards a Greener Future: The Impact of Electric Cars on the Environment

The Rise of Electric Cars

Electric cars have been gaining popularity in recent years as more and more people are becoming aware of the environmental impact of traditional gasoline-powered vehicles. With concerns about climate change and air pollution on the rise, electric cars offer a cleaner and more sustainable alternative for transportation.

Environmental Benefits of Electric Cars

One of the main reasons why electric cars are considered a greener option is because they produce zero tailpipe emissions. This means that they do not release harmful pollutants such as carbon monoxide, nitrogen oxides, and particulate matter into the air. By driving an electric car, you can help reduce air pollution and improve the overall air quality in your community.

Another environmental benefit of electric cars is their lower greenhouse gas emissions compared to gasoline-powered vehicles. Electric cars produce fewer carbon emissions, which helps to combat climate change and reduce the carbon footprint of transportation. By switching to an electric car, you can play a part in reducing the overall impact of transportation on the environment.

The Impact of Electric Cars on Energy Consumption

Electric cars are also more energy-efficient than gasoline-powered vehicles. This is because electric motors are much more efficient at converting energy from the grid into motion compared to internal combustion engines. As a result, electric cars require less energy to operate, which can help reduce overall energy consumption and dependence on fossil fuels.

Additionally, the use of renewable energy sources to charge electric cars can further reduce their environmental impact. By using solar panels or wind turbines to generate electricity, you can power your electric car with clean and renewable energy, making it an even more sustainable transportation option.

Challenges and Solutions for Electric Cars

While electric cars offer many environmental benefits, there are still some challenges that need to be addressed to promote their widespread adoption. One of the main challenges is the lack of charging infrastructure, especially in rural areas and apartment complexes. To overcome this challenge, governments and private companies are working to expand the network of charging stations and make them more accessible to electric car owners.

Another challenge is the limited range of electric cars compared to gasoline-powered vehicles. While most electric cars can travel between 100-300 miles on a single charge, some people may still be concerned about running out of battery power during long trips. To address this issue, automakers are continuously improving battery technology and developing fast-charging solutions to make electric cars more practical for everyday use.

The Future of Electric Cars

Despite these challenges, the future of electric cars looks promising as more automakers are investing in electric vehicle technology and governments are implementing policies to encourage their adoption. With advancements in battery technology, charging infrastructure, and renewable energy sources, electric cars are becoming a more viable and sustainable transportation option for the future.

As more people switch to electric cars, the overall environmental impact of transportation will be reduced, leading to cleaner air, lower greenhouse gas emissions, and a healthier planet for future generations.
